Gollaher Named Principal Of Fielding High

Max G Gollaher was elected principal of Fielding High School at a special trustees meeting. He replaces Weldon Grandy who resigned to teach at Granite High School Salt Lake City. Gollaher, a U S Logan graduate with BS and masters in education, has held multiple admin roles including district superintendent at Melba Idaho and principal positions in Oakley and Lincoln County Nevada.

Idaho Legion Convention Set for Lewiston July 20 24

The thirty ninth annual Idaho department convention of the American Legion will be held in Lewiston July 20 to 24 with Lewis Clark Post No 13 as host. All Idaho Legionnaires are invited to attend this all Idaho gathering for an enlightening meeting.

Milk Production in Idaho Reaches Record May Level

Idaho reports May milk production at 157 million pounds, about 2 percent above May 1956. Average milk cow productivity hits a record, aided by better breeds and favorable pasture conditions. Creamery butter output and American cheese rise, Swiss cheese and ice cream lag, while six month production trends stay above last year for butter and cheese but below for Swiss and ice cream. Prices for butterfat and whole milk show modest declines from April with May comparisons.

Trustees discuss elementary unit for Montpelier

Trustees of Class A School District No. 33 meet to consider a new 15 room elementary unit and an agricultural shop for Montpelier with estimated costs up to 400000. They also weigh closing smaller schools due to prohibitive maintenance costs. All members attend and the meeting extends into the morning.

First Fourth of July in Bear Lake Colony

A 19th century Paris Utah narrative describes the first Fourth of July in the Bear Lake Colony. Alonzo Bingham leads a parade from Canyon Street to Main Street, with Orator Joseph C Rich delivering the address, a homemade flag raised on a pine pole, and a community feast, games, and dancing ending the celebratory day. The event honors loyalty to the nation and gratitude to the Giver of blessings.

Reserve Officers Cadet Training At Fort Lewis

More than 1380 ROTC cadets from colleges and universities across the western United States Hawaii and Alaska arrived at Fort Lewis Washington for a six week summer camp. Cadets will fire Army weapons learn their use in combat study heavy weapons drill and small unit tactics with emphasis on leadership under regular army officers and NCOs.

Motor Vehicle Use Survey Expands to Bear Lake Area

Idaho officials announce the motor vehicle use survey will extend into Bear Lake and surrounding counties this week. Interviewers from the State Highway Department will operate mainly in Pocatello Blackfoot and Shelley with interviews also in Clifton Bannock Bear Lake Bingham Caribou Franklin Oneida and Power counties. Data collected support long range highway construction under the 1956 federal program and all respondent information remains confidential not used for taxation investigation or regulation.

Idaho University Adds Agricultural Management Course

Dean J. E. Kraus of the University of Idaho announces a new four year option in agricultural management within the department of agricultural economics. The program, starting September, covers both technical agriculture and business management to prepare students for management roles in farming and farm industries amid a growing agricultural workforce.
